K-mine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at K-mine in the United States is $87,116.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$42. Salaries at K-mine typically range from $76,726 to $98,295 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About K-mine
K-MINE has been enhancing its toolset and functionality on a daily basis for the last 25 years. Whether its an application for various mineral deposits development, or operation management and trigger system alerts, we are now providers of one of the most well-rounded software solutions for the mining industry, covering all of the operational needs of open pit and underground mining.
